Karlin has attracted considerable attention over the last two decades. Researchers praise the anti-parochialism and determination that she exercised in pursuit of her goals, qualities that few of us possess today, despite all our technical aids. Often emphasized is her fascination with Japan, which to her indeed represented her locus amoenus. The article tries to put into contest her travel diaries about this country, which in her time still qualified as an empire. Since Karlin is sometimes, though not frequently, reproached with anegative attitude towards the indigenous people "living beyond the Seven Seas", the main aim will be to find out where and how her image of the colonized Other in the Great Japanese Empire originated</dc:description><dc:description xml:lang="sl">Literarna in druge zapuščine celjske intelektualke in popotnice Alme M. Karlin je v zadnjih dveh desetletjih pritegnila zanimanje mnogih. Slavi se njeno upiranje kampanilizmu in trmoglava prizadevnost v uresničitvi cilja, ki bi ga še v dandanašnji dobi vseh mogočih tablic zagotovo zmogli le redki med nami. Pri tem se pogosto poudarja njena fascinacija nad Japonsko, ki je Karlinovi dejansko predstavljala njen locus amoenus. V članku bomo poskušali njene potopisne zapise o tej deželi, ki je bila v času njenega obiska pravzaprav imperij, postaviti v takratni zgodovinski kontekst. Ker se Karlinovi poredko, a vendarle pripisuje negativen odnos do staroselcev "oddaljenih morij", nas bo hkrati zanimalo, kje in kako si je ustvarila podobo o koloniziranih drugih v Velikem japonskem imperiju</dc:description><edm:type>TEXT</edm:type><dc:type xml:lang="sl">znanstveno časopisje</dc:type><dc:type xml:lang="en">journals</dc:type><dc:type rdf:resource="http://www.wikidata.org/entity/Q361785" /></edm:ProvidedCHO><ore:Aggregation rdf:about="http://www.dlib.si/?URN=URN:NBN:SI:doc-EF1PBJ9L"><edm:aggregatedCHO rdf:resource="URN:NBN:SI:doc-EF1PBJ9L" /><edm:isShownBy rdf:resource="http://www.dlib.si/stream/URN:NBN:SI:doc-EF1PBJ9L/1f9af754-d611-41ca-94cd-e940e4fdb32e/PDF" /><edm:rights rdf:resource="http://creativecommons.org/licenses/by-nc-nd/4.0/" /><edm:provider>Slovenian National E-content Aggregator</edm:provider><edm:intermediateProvider xml:lang="en">National and University Library of Slovenia</edm:intermediateProvider><edm:dataProvider xml:lang="sl">Zgodovinsko društvo Celje</edm:dataProvider><edm:object rdf:resource="http://www.dlib.si/streamdb/URN:NBN:SI:doc-EF1PBJ9L/maxi/edm" /><edm:isShownAt rdf:resource="http://www.dlib.si/details/URN:NBN:SI:doc-EF1PBJ9L" /></ore:Aggregation></rdf:RDF>
